Voting alignment

Nick Smith and Claire Hanna voted the same way 96% of the time, based on 607 shared comparable votes.

581 same votes 26 different votes 607 shared votes

Alignment only includes divisions where both MPs recorded an Aye or No vote. Tellers, absences, abstentions, and missing votes are excluded.
